W10系统MySQL8.0.17安装教程详解

mysql8.0.17下载安装教程w10

时间:2025-07-07 23:25


MySQL 8.0.17在Windows 10上的下载安装教程 在当今的数据驱动时代,MySQL作为一款开源的关系型数据库管理系统,以其高性能、可靠性和易用性,赢得了众多开发者和企业的青睐

    无论你是初学者还是经验丰富的开发者,掌握MySQL的安装与配置都是必不可少的技能

    本文将详细介绍如何在Windows 10操作系统上下载安装MySQL 8.0.17版本,确保你能够顺利上手并充分利用这款强大的数据库工具

     一、下载MySQL 8.0.17安装包 首先,你需要从MySQL官方网站下载MySQL 8.0.17的安装包

    请确保你访问的是官方下载页面,以避免下载到恶意软件或旧版本

     1.访问MySQL官网: 打开你的浏览器,访问MySQL的官方网站:【MySQL官网】(https://www.mysql.com/)

    在主页上,你可以看到关于MySQL的最新消息、产品概述以及社区支持等信息

     2.导航至下载页面: 在MySQL官网页面上,依次点击“MYSQL.COM”、“Products”和“MySQL Community Edition”

    这将带你进入MySQL Community Edition的下载页面

     3.选择安装包: 在MySQL Community Edition下载页面上,你会看到多个下载选项

    对于Windows 10用户,建议选择“Windows(x86, 64-bit), ZIP Archive”版本,因为这是一个压缩包,便于手动解压和配置

    请注意,虽然安装程序是32位的,但它会同时安装32位和64位的MySQL二进制文件

     4.下载安装包: 点击所选版本的下载链接,可能会弹出一个登录或注册的提示页面

    你可以忽略这个页面,直接滚动到页面底部,点击“No thanks, just start my download.”链接开始下载

    下载完成后,你将得到一个名为`mysql-8.0.17-winx64.zip`的压缩包文件

     二、解压安装包并配置环境 1.解压安装包: 将下载的`mysql-8.0.17-winx64.zip`压缩包解压到你希望安装MySQL的目录

    例如,你可以将其解压到`D:MySqlmysql-8.0.17-winx64`

     2.创建配置文件: 在解压后的目录中,新建一个名为`my.ini`的文件

    这个文件将包含MySQL的基础配置信息

    使用文本编辑器打开`my.ini`文件,并添加以下内容: ini 【client】 default-character-set=utf8 【mysqld】 port=3306 basedir=D:MySqlmysql-8.0.17-winx64 datadir=D:MySqlmysql-8.0.17-winx64data max_connections=200 character-set-server=utf8 default-storage-engine=INNODB default_authentication_plugin=mysql_native_password secure_file_priv= sql_mode= log-bin-trust-function-creators=1 请注意,`basedir`和`datadir`应指向你解压MySQL的目录和数据存放目录

    `default_authentication_plugin`设置为`mysql_native_password`是为了兼容旧版本的客户端工具

     3.创建数据目录: 在解压后的目录中,手动创建一个名为`data`的空文件夹

    这个文件夹将用于存放MySQL数据库的数据文件

     三、初始化数据库并安装服务 1.初始化数据库: 以管理员身份打开命令提示符(CMD),并导航到MySQL安装目录下的`bin`文件夹

    例如,输入以下命令: bash cd D:MySqlmysql-8.0.17-winx64bin 然后执行初始化命令: bash mysqld --initialize --console 这条命令将初始化MySQL数据库,并在控制台上显示一个临时密码

    请务必记下这个密码,因为稍后你将需要用到它来登录MySQL

     2.安装MySQL服务: 在命令提示符中,继续执行以下命令以安装MySQL服务: bash mysqld --install 如果安装成功,你将看到一条消息确认服务已安装

     3.启动MySQL服务: 接下来,你需要启动MySQL服务

    在命令提示符中执行以下命令: bash net start mysql 如果服务启动成功,你将看到一条消息确认MySQL服务正在运行

     四、配置环境变量并修改root密码 1.配置环境变量: 为了方便在命令行中随时访问MySQL,你需要将MySQL的`bin`目录添加到系统的环境变量中

     - 右击“此电脑”图标,选择“属性”

     - 点击“高级系统设置”

     - 在“系统属性”窗口中,点击“环境变量”

     - 在“系统变量”区域中,找到名为`Path`的变量,并选择“编辑”

     - 在“编辑环境变量”窗口中,点击“新建”,并粘贴MySQL的`bin`目录路径(例如`D:MySqlmysql-8.0.17-winx64bin`)

     - 点击“确定”保存更改

     2.修改root密码: 现在,你可以使用临时密码登录MySQL,并修改root用户的密码

    在命令提示符中执行以下命令: bash mysql -uroot -p 系统会提示你输入密码

    输入之前记下的临时密码,然后按回车键

    登录成功后,你将进入MySQL命令行界面

     在MySQL命令行界面中,执行以下命令来修改root用户的密码: sql ALTER USER root@localhost IDENTIFIED BY 新密码; 请将`新密码`替换为你希望设置的新密码

    执行完这条命令后,退出MySQL命令行界面: sql quit 五、测试连接与常用命令 1.测试连接: 为了确认MySQL已正确安装并配置,你可以尝试使用新设置的密码重新登录MySQL

    在命令提示符中执行以下命令: bash mysql -uroot -p 输入新密码后,如果登录成功,你将再次进入MySQL命令行界面

    这表明MySQL已正确安装并可正常使用

     2.常用命令: 以下是一些MySQL的常用命令,供你参考: -启动MySQL服务:`net start mysql` -停止MySQL服务:`net stop mysql` -卸载MySQL服务:`mysqld --remove